Biochemistry is the 79th most popular major in the country with 10,320 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across Washington, there were 433 biochemistry gra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Schools Highly Focused on Biological Chemistry Major in Washington” ranking, we looked at 10 colleges that offer a degree in biochemistry.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in biochemistry.

Top 10 Most Focused Colleges for Biochemistry in Washington

1
Puget Sound crest
University of Puget Sound
Tacoma, Washington

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University of Puget Sound. The school came in at #1 for the Schools Highly Focused on Biological Chemistry Major in Washington. This small school is located in Tacoma, Washington, and it awarded 16 ’s biological chemistry degrees in 2020-2021.

The undergraduate student-to-faculty ratio of 9 to 1 is a sign that students will have more opportunities to engage with their professors one-on-one. The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 2.1%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.

Seattle Pacific University
Seattle, Washington

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Seattle Pacific University. It ranked #4 on our 2023 Schools Highly Focused on Biological Chemistry Major in Washington list. SPU is a small school located in Seattle, Washington that handed out 13 ’s biological chemistry degrees in 2020-2021.

The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 2.0%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.
